ChatGPT Wizardry for User Story Design: The Ultimate Handbook


Agile development relies on user stories, short and concise descriptions of a feature or requirement, to understand the customer’s needs and prioritize work.

In this guide, we will explore the use of user stories in Agile development and show you how to use them to improve your process. From defining user stories to integrating them into your workflow, you will learn how to use them for better results and customer satisfaction.

1. Introduction


User stories are a vital component of agile development. They are concise, simple, and easy-to-understand descriptions of a feature, task, or goal that a user wants to achieve when using a software product. By breaking down complex requirements into small, manageable chunks, user stories help teams to work more efficiently and deliver value to customers faster.

However, writing effective user stories can be a challenge. That’s where ChatGPT comes in. ChatGPT is an AI-powered tool that can assist with generating user stories, making the process quicker and more efficient. In this article, we’ll show you how to use ChatGPT to create high-quality user stories for your agile development projects. We’ll also provide tips and best practices for writing user stories in agile development, including how to use them in the Scrum framework. Whether you’re a certified Scrum Master, an Agile Scrum Master, or new to the world of agile methodologies, this article will provide you with valuable insights and practical advice.

2. How to Write User Stories with ChatGPT


User stories, those remarkably condensed, simplistic, and comprehensible descriptions of a particular feature, task, or goal that a user seeks to accomplish when utilizing a software product, undoubtedly constitute an indispensable element of agile development. As a matter of fact, by fragmenting elaborate requirements into minor, tractable portions, user stories facilitate teams in working with greater proficiency and bringing value to customers more expeditiously.

Nonetheless, penning user stories that are genuinely compelling and cogent may prove to be an insurmountable challenge for some. Fear not, for therein lies the utility of ChatGPT, a tool empowered by the unparalleled capabilities of artificial intelligence that can facilitate the generation of high-quality user stories, subsequently streamlining the process and expediting its efficiency. Within the confines of this article, we shall not only demonstrate the proper employment of ChatGPT to establish top-tier user stories for your agile development endeavors, but also provide indispensable nuggets of wisdom and practical advice to aid you in the creation of user stories that are truly exceptional within the realm of agile development, including the effective utilization of the Scrum framework. Whether you happen to be a Scrum Master, certified and battle-hardened by the fires of numerous engagements, or a fledgling in the domain of agile methodologies, the forthcoming contents of this article are guaranteed to provide you with invaluable insights and advice that will assist you in surmounting the challenges of crafting exceptional user stories.

3. Tips and Best Practices for Writing User Stories in Agile Development


If you want to make sure your agile development process runs smoothly, it’s crucial to include user stories. Luckily, ChatGPT can help you write user stories effectively by following some best practices:

  • Keep your user stories small and independent, with a focus on delivering specific value to the user.
  • When writing your user stories, approach them from the user’s perspective rather than getting bogged down in technical implementation details.
  • Make sure your user stories meet the “Definition of Ready” criteria before they’re ready to be worked on.
  • If you find your user stories are too large to handle, break them down into smaller, more manageable pieces using epics.
  • Prioritize your user stories based on the value they bring to the user, using techniques like MoSCoW prioritization.
  • For managing your agile development process, consider using the Scrum framework.

4. Sum Up


User stories are like the GPS of agile development. Without them, you’re driving blind and just hoping you’ll end up at your destination. But with user stories, you have a clear roadmap of what your users need and how to deliver value to them.

Now, imagine you have a robot co-pilot, let’s call it ChatGPT, that can generate user stories for you in a snap. No more struggling to come up with ideas or wasting time on unnecessary features. Just plug in your parameters and let ChatGPT handle the rest.

But here’s the catch, even with ChatGPT, you still need to follow the best practices for writing user stories. It’s like having a fancy GPS but still making wrong turns because you didn’t read the directions. So, make sure you understand what your users need, keep it concise and focused, and don’t forget the importance of user testing.

Whether you’re a Scrum Master or a newbie to agile development, ChatGPT can help you write user stories that will propel your project forward. So, buckle up and let ChatGPT take the wheel (or keyboard, technically speaking).

 agile user stories a step by step guide stefania galatolo tipsographic

Unlock the Power of Agile User Stories with Our Step-by-Step Guide 💡